The <script> Tag
In HTML, JavaScript code is inserted between
<script> and </script> tags.
Example
<script>
[Link]("demo").innerHT
ML = "My First JavaScript";
</script>
Try it Yourself »
Old JavaScript examples may use a type
attribute: <script type="text/javascript">.
The type attribute is not required. JavaScript is
the default scripting language in HTML.
JavaScript Functions and Events
A JavaScript function is a block of JavaScript
code, that can be executed when "called" for.
For example, a function can be called when an
event occurs, like when the user clicks a button.
You will learn much more about functions and
events in later chapters.
JavaScript in <head> or <body>
You can place any number of scripts in an HTML
document.
Scripts can be placed in the <body> , or in the
<head> section of an HTML page, or in both.
JavaScript in <head>
In this example, a JavaScript function is placed
in the <head> section of an HTML page.
The function is invoked (called) when a button is
clicked:
Example
<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<head>
<script>
function myFunction() {
[Link]("demo").inner
HTML = "Paragraph changed.";
}
</script>
</head>
<body>
<h2>Demo JavaScript in Head</h2>
<p id="demo">A Paragraph</p>
<button type="button"
it</button>
</body>
</html>

JavaScript in <body>
In this example, a JavaScript function is placed
in the <body> section of an HTML page.
The function is invoked (called) when a button is
clicked:
Example
<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<body>
<h2>Demo JavaScript in Body</h2>
<p id="demo">A Paragraph</p>
<button type="button"
it</button>
<script>
function myFunction() {
[Link]("demo").innerHT
ML = "Paragraph changed.";
}
</script>
</body>
</html>
Try it Yourself »
Placing scripts at the bottom of the <body>
element improves the display speed, because
script interpretation slows down the display.
External JavaScript
Scripts can also be placed in external files:
External file: [Link]
function myFunction() {
[Link]("demo").innerHT
ML = "Paragraph changed.";
}
External scripts are practical when the same code
is used in many different web pages.
JavaScript files have the file extension .js.
To use an external script, put the name of the
script file in the src (source) attribute of a
<script> tag:
Example
<script src="[Link]"></script>
Try it Yourself »
You can place an external script reference in
<head> or <body> as you like.
The script will behave as if it was located exactly
where the <script> tag is located.
External scripts cannot contain <script> tags.
External JavaScript Advantages
Placing scripts in external files has some
advantages:
It separates HTML and code
It makes HTML and JavaScript easier to read
and maintain
Cached JavaScript files can speed up page
loads
To add several script files to one page - use
several script tags:
Example
<script src="[Link]"></script>
<script src="[Link]"></script>
External References
An external script can be referenced in 3 different
ways:
With a full URL (a full web address)
With a file path (like /js/)
Without any path
This example uses a full URL to link to
[Link]:
Example
<script
src="[Link]
[Link]"></script>
Try it Yourself »
This example uses a file path to link to
[Link]:
Example
<script src="/js/[Link]"></script>
Try it Yourself »
This example uses no path to link to [Link]:
Example
<script src="[Link]"></script>
Try it Yourself »
You can read more about file paths in the chapter
HTML File Paths.
